Case Summary: On 04/08/2008, the Supreme Court dismissed Phool Singh's Special Leave Petition challenging the High Court of Punjab & Haryana's rejection of his anticipatory bail application under Section 438 CrPC. The Court directed that if the petitioner surrenders before the concerned court and files a bail application, it should be disposed of on the date of presentation, with prior notice to the prosecuting agency. The Court clarified that dismissal of the anticipatory bail prayer did not constitute any opinion on the case's merits.
